Birth defects are functional or structural changes in the body of a fetus which can affect virtually every body part. They may cause physical problems or intellectual and developmental disabilities including difficulty in communicating or learning or with walking or taking care of oneself.

Certain birth defects can be diagnosed before the baby is born through specific tests, like analysing the cells in a blood sample or examining samples of amniotic fluid or the placenta. Doctors can diagnose birth defects using fetal ultrasound or magnetic resonance imaging.

Certain birth defects are caused by genetic factors, for example the chromosomes in a fetus's body and genes. These abnormalities may be inherited from parents, or they may result from new mutations in the fetus's DNA that took place during conception. Trisomy 21, Spina Bifida and Tay-Sachs are two of the most frequent genetic birth defects. A variety of other genetic birth defects have no known cause.

Chemical Exposure

Sometimes, birth defects are caused by exposure to harmful chemicals that harm the mother or foetus. Many of these chemicals are employed in workplaces where they are used to manufacture items like plastics, paint, batteries, and ceramic glazes. These chemicals can be ingested or inhaled, or absorbed through the skin of the body. Certain of these chemicals have been proven to increase the risk of having a birth defect in a child such as spina Bifida and other physical and mental conditions.

The teratogen chemical compounds can be found in drugs that are not prescribed by doctors, in chemical substances employed in the workplace, like those in semiconductor "clean room" environments, lawsuits or in toxic chemicals that can contaminate the air and water of communities.
